Description
Now an apprentice magician, Rose is asked to help find a very special missing personTurning the worn pages of her spell book, Rose can't believe how much her life has changed. Once a poor orphan, she is now an apprentice to the king's chief magician. But when the country's beloved princess vanishes, everything changes. As rumors of dark magic fly through the city, the king asks Rose for help. She must find the missing princess, before all is lost.

The second book did not disappoint. Holly Webb did a nice job of mixing old and new elements. The story is fun, the atmosphere is even more fun. This is one of those books where you just enjoy hanging out in the world. The tension is light, but not boring. Just enough to be exciting but not nerve-racking to a young reader.This is deliberately on the younger end of the 8-12 range, but the story still manages to have enough depth to make it interesting to an adult children's lit reader.
